A Waldo County Marriage License Office issues marriage certificates and maintains marriage records for a county or local government in Waldo County, ME. These documents include information on the couple's marriage, such as names, parents' names, dates of birth, the location of the wedding, the date of the wedding, and the officiant and witnesses. These Waldo County marriage records may be required for legally changing a name, applying for spousal benefits, and accessing other government services. Many Marriage License Offices issue certified Waldo County marriage certificates, which can often be requested online, and they may also hold copies of marriage license applications. These records can be useful for legal purposes and for genealogical research.
